Curiosity's sol 1065 MAHLI self-portrait (official version) This low-angle self-portrait of NASA's Curiosity Mars rover shows the vehicle above the "Buckskin" rock target, where the mission collected its seventh drilled sample. The site is in the "Marias Pass" area of lower Mount Sharp. It was taken on sol 1065 with the MAHLI camera on the end of the robotic arm. NASA / JPL / MSSS
